The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of George Swann, born in 1799 in Barnsley, Yorkshire, consisted of 3 members. George was the head of the household, married to Ann Swann, born in 1816 in Penkridge, Staffordshire, England.
During the period, also present in the household was George's Servant, Lucy Mills, born in 1868 in Staffordshire, England.
